Kesilapan biasa:
Learners sometimes confuse 'twilight' with 'sunset'. Sunset is the moment when the sun disappears, while twilight is the period of dim light afterward (or before sunrise).
Maksud
Light after sunset or before sunrise

Sinonim
dusk (Refers specifically to the period just after sunset, whereas 'twilight' can also include dawn.) | gloaming (A literary synonym for twilight, less common in everyday speech.)
Antonim
daylight (The bright light of day, opposite to the dim light of twilight.) | midnight (The darkest part of night, contrasting with twilight's faint light.)

Definisi

The weak light in the sky just after the sun goes down or just before it comes up.

The soft, faint light in the sky when the sun is just below the horizon, occurring after sunset or before sunrise.
